UNICEF Bangladesh – Alternative Learning Programme

See how Kaz Software built a real-time monitoring system managing education for 25,000+ marginalized youth across Bangladesh.

Tracking learning progress across thousands of marginalized adolescents requires real-time data visibility and resilience. UNICEF needed a dynamic system to centralize participant data, track outcomes, and empower decision-making—even in rural areas with limited connectivity.

The Need

UNICEF required a real-time monitoring platform for its Alternative Learning Programme (ALP), connecting urban and rural learning

centers across Bangladesh.

Centralize participant records for 25,000+ adolescents

Enable offline data collection for rural field teams

Track progress across training, assessment, and employment outcomes

Provide role-based dashboards for multi-tier program management

The Solution

We built a real-time monitoring system for UNICEF’s Alternative Learning Programme that centralizes participant data and tracks each adolescent’s training journey, assessments, and employment outcomes. The platform maintains detailed profiles for 25,000+ youth, enabling program managers to understand individual progress and analyze cohort-wide trends. A mobile, offline-capable field app allows trainers to record attendance, assessments, and session data in rural areas with poor connectivity, syncing automatically when online—ensuring uninterrupted visibility across all learning locations.
Role-specific dashboards provide tailored insights for trainers, implementers, community centers, and UNICEF leadership, delivering both local operational views and national-level performance data. The system’s modular, cloud-ready architecture is built to scale as UNICEF expands the ALP program to 100,000+ adolescents, supporting continuous growth in participants, centers, and program complexity without performance loss. The platform already monitors 25,000+ marginalized youth and is fully equipped for nationwide expansion.

The Partnership

Our collaboration with UNICEF focused on connecting digital precision with educational equity.
Through field research in urban and rural training centers, we designed an offline-first system with intuitive interfaces and dynamic dashboards tailored for trainers, center managers, and program leaders.
Built with Vue.js, Laravel, and MariaDB, the platform synchronizes field data to national dashboards, delivering actionable insights across all program levels and supporting scale-up to 100,000+ target users.
